Breaking Down How the System Functions in Practice
To understand How Much Do Police Officers Earn in Florida? Salary Ranges Revealed, it is important to look at the structure behind the numbers. Base salary is often just one part of the total compensation package. In Florida, like many states, pay scales are typically determined by a combination of factors. These include the specific agency, the officer’s rank, and years of service. For example, a newly hired officer with a standard high school diploma might start at one level, while a candidate with a bachelor’s degree in criminal justice could enter at a higher step on the pay scale. Furthermore, additional credentials such as state certifications or specialized training can also influence starting pay. This structure is designed to reward education and experience from the outset of an officer’s career.
Beyond the base figures, there are several components that contribute to the overall earnings picture. One significant element is overtime pay, which can substantially increase take-home pay for those in active units or during periods of high call volume. Officers frequently work beyond standard shifts, and this time is compensated at a higher rate. Another factor is the potential for shift differentials, which provide additional pay for working evenings, nights, or weekends. Some agencies also offer specialty pay for roles in areas such as K-9 units, SWAT, or cybercrime. How does education level impact earning potential?
Another frequent question revolves around the return on investment for higher education. In the context of How Much Do Police Officers Earn in Florida? Salary Ranges Revealed, education plays a pivotal role. Many departments utilize a pay scale that grants step increases based on academic achievements. A candidate with an associate’s degree may see a higher starting point than someone with only a high school diploma. This trend often continues throughout a career, with incremental raises awarded for completing additional college credits or earning a bachelor’s or master’s degree. This system incentivizes continuous learning and professional development, directly impacting long-term earning potential.
